
On the morning of June 11th, 2024, at Vinh Loc 2 Industrial Zone, Ben Luc District, Long An Province, Marine Biotech Vietnam Company Limited held the inauguration ceremony of Aquaproducts’ Ben Luc – Long An Factory.

Mr. Tran Van Tuoi - Deputy Director of Department of Planning and Investment of Long An provinceAccording to Mr. Tran Van Tuoi - Deputy Director of Department of Planning and Investment of Long An province, in the first 6 months of 2024 alone:
- Economic growth rate reached about 4.83%. Despite the impact of drought and salinity, agricultural production still developed stably; Industrial production increased by 5.33%; total retail sales and consumption increased by 21.77% over the same period.
- The number of newly established enterprises was 912 (up 34%) with a total capital of VND 7,930 billion (up 34% over the same period). Up to now, Long An province currently has over 18,000 registered enterprises, with a total registered capital of over VND 379,000 billion.
- Attracting 44 more FDI projects (up 12 projects), with a total newly granted investment capital of over 226 million USD. Up to now, Long An province currently has over 1,300 projects, with a total registered capital of over 11.2 billion USD.
- Long An currently has 26 industrial parks eligible to receive investment, with an industrial land area of 2,897 hectares leased, the occupancy rate reaching 67.72%. The remaining clean land area ready for lease in the industrial parks is 650 hectares.
- In addition, Long An also has 17 industrial clusters in operation, attracting 646 projects with a total leased land area of 603.14 hectares; the occupancy rate of industrial clusters in operation is over 83%.
- Total state budget revenue by June 7, 2024 reached over 13,000 billion VND, reaching 61.07% of the provincial estimate.

Mr. François Dupuis - General Director of Aquaproducts - Marine Biotech Vietnam
Today's inauguration ceremony is not only the opening of a new enterprise but also contributes to bringing the province's industry towards the trend of "green industry" where we invest in high technology, convert by-products into valuable products and focus on protecting the natural and social environment.
This new factory represents years of planning, innovation, and dedication. It will not only create hundreds of jobs but also contributes to the development of the local economy and participate actively in the promotion of locally made high quality ingredients.
This state-of-the-art facility is equipped with the latest technology and designed with sustainability in mind. From automated production lines to green energy solutions, we have incorporated cutting-edge innovations to ensure efficiency and environmental responsibility. This site has been built with high standards in mind including innovative drying technology, a zero-waste policy, commitment to water recycling, a state-of-the-art odor treatment as well as a full-fledged waste-water facility.
On the other hand, we manufacture functional peptides extracted from the waste basket, providing sustainable source of alternative proteins for the overall feed industry and help reduce its dependency on imported ingredients, strengthens regional supply chains and drives new market opportunities.
Our ambition is to produce 10,000 t of powder and upcycle more than 50,000 t of seafood waste per year. To meet those objectives, we selected this site of 2,500 m2 of space with future scalability in mind and strategically located in Long Anh province in proximity of raw materials sourcing, clients and close to the main exportation ports.
